Тект : 1 The volcanoes The islands of New Zealand appeared

23 million years ago as a result of a series of volcanic eruptions.

The eruptions created dramatic mountain peaks and more than

3.800 lakes! The largest lake, Lake Taupo, lies in the crater of

one of the biggest volcanoes on Earth. There are at least 12

active volcanoes, and tourists can go on special volcano tours -

an unforgettable experience. With five months of snow in winter,

skiing and other winter sports are incredibly popular. You can

even ski on a volcano if you want!

2 The forests More than 30% of New Zealand is forest.

||Some of the forests have remained unchanged for millions of

years. They're old, beautiful and mysterious! They have made

New Zealand a perfect choice for film directors. Did you know

that the forests, lakes and mountains were the settings for

several important Hollywood blockbusters like The Hobbit, The

Lord of the Rings, and The Chronicles of Narnia?

3 The beaches New Zealand has more than 6,000

kilometres of coastline. The picturesque beaches are long and

sandy, and the conditions are perfect for water sports. Kayaking,

diving, surfing and sailing are all popular sports with locals and

visitors. You can't visit New Zealand without visiting at least one

fantastic beaches!

4 The whales and dolphins Half of the world's whale

and dolphin population lives in the seas around New Zealand.

Kaikoura, on the South Island, is one of the best whale-watching

spots in the world. If you've never seen a whale up close, this is

your chance, and it's unmissable.
